What Are The Side Effects Of Adderall Drug?

I had a RBBB about 6 months ago. Got scared and went to hospital. They simply had me hold my breath and squeeze and I stabilized. Is taking Adderall having experienced this dangerous? I recently found an old bottle and started taking it again and my depression is just about gone away. Also taking Remeron

General & Family Physician 's  Response
Hello

Most likely it would be safe for you to take the Adderall with having the RBBB but I suggest you discuss this with your doctor since you may also have a supraventricular tachycardia condition and that would be aggravated by the Adderall
